Output 21d244959fe2e6c51afe81dd129b2d14da3bf05b567ca5c90d238ba175bf7369:0

value
26134474
script pubkey
OP_0 OP_PUSHBYTES_20 e40022506d30371d75ad2ff1ae285465546afbb3
address
ltc1qusqzy5rdxqm36add9lc6u2z5v42x47anhuxrp6
transaction
21d244959fe2e6c51afe81dd129b2d14da3bf05b567ca5c90d238ba175bf7369
spent
true